Methylendioxypyrovaleron: Effects and Risks
Methylendioxypyrovaleron, also known as MDPV, is a synthetic cathinone that has gained notoriety for its potent uplifting effects. Initially promoted as a legal alternative to copyright or methamphetamine, its recreational consumption carries significant and unpredictable risks. Users often experience intense euphoria Monkey Dust Addiction Signs, Symptoms and Effects and heightened energy, but these effects are frequently accompanied by severe anxiety, paranoia, and agitation. The medicinal properties of MDPV primarily target the dopamine and norepinephrine systems in the brain, leading to a rapid and overwhelming release of these neurotransmitters. This surge can cause cardiovascular complications like increased heart rate and blood pressure, potentially leading to heart attack or stroke. Beyond the immediate physiological effects, chronic MDPV use has been linked to mental disturbances, including hallucinations, psychosis, and suicidal ideation. The lack of regulated production and purity further exacerbates the danger, as users often cannot know exactly what they are consuming, increasing the likelihood of unexpected and potentially lethal consequences. Due to these serious health hazards, MDPV is now banned in many countries, highlighting the profound risks associated with its casual use.
